#include <cstdio>
#include <thread>
#include "ab_test.h"
using namespace std;
int diffs = 0;
void runSimulations(int sims, double a, double b, int requiredN) {
for(int i = 0; i < sims; i++) {
ABTest ab = ABTest(a, b, requiredN);
while (ab.next()) {}
if(ab.pValue() < 0.05) {
diffs++;
}
}
}
void simulate(string label, int totalSims, double a, double b, int requiredN) {
diffs = 0;
int numThreads = thread::hardware_concurrency();
thread threads[numThreads];
int simsPerThread = totalSims / thread::hardware_concurrency();
for(int i = 0; i < numThreads; i++) {
threads[i] = thread(runSimulations, simsPerThread, a, b, requiredN);
}
for(int i = 0; i < numThreads; i++) {
threads[i].join();
}
printf("%s: %.2f%%\n", label.c_str(), 100.0 *double(diffs) / double(numThreads*simsPerThread));
}
int main() {
int totalSims = 10000;
double mde = 0.05;
double a = 0.2;
double b = a * (1+mde);
int requiredN = 25580;
simulate("false positive rate", totalSims, a, a, requiredN);
simulate("true positive rate", totalSims, a, b, requiredN);
return 0;
}
